Great apron view from the lounge at Tallinn airport
The Tallinn Airport Business Lounge at Tallinn Lennart Meri airport may not be a spectacular lounge, but it does have one rather nice benefit, a great view overlooking the terminal building and the apron. Two hours of work by the window in the lounge before it is time for boarding. And there are some fairly decent sandwiches, small salad bowls, soft drinks, and, most importantly, coffee. Not too bad for a mobile office.
